The Distinction Between OEM and Aftermarket Parts
When looking for Dodge Ram 1500 parts in the USA, the very first decision a customer faces is the option in between Original Equipment Manufacturer (OEM) parts and aftermarket options.
OEM Parts (Mopar)
In the world of Ram trucks, OEM parts are associated with Mopar. These are the specific components used to develop the truck at the factory. Buying Mopar ensures that the part meets the accurate specs and quality requirements set by the maker.
- Pros: Guaranteed fitment, preserves factory service warranty, and provides constant performance.
- Cons: Generally more expensive than third-party choices and in some cases harder to find for older models.
Aftermarket Parts
Aftermarket parts are manufactured by companies besides Mopar. These can vary from budget-friendly replacements to high-performance upgrades that exceed factory specifications.
- Pros: Wide range of cost points, frequently readily available at regional auto parts stores, and provides efficiency improvements (e.g., durable suspension).
- Cons: Variable quality and potential fitment concerns.

The Role of Technology: Sensors and Modules Modern Ram 1500s are essentially computer systems on wheels.This implies that"parts"are no longer simply mechanical; they are electronic. Parts like the Power Distribution
Center(PDC ), Oxygen sensors, and the Tire
Pressure Monitoring System( TPMS) are crucial for the car to pass state inspections across the USA. When these electronic elements stop working, it is frequently recommended to stick with OEM Mopar parts, as aftermarket sensing units can sometimes stop working to communicate properly with the truck's Engine Control Unit(ECU). FAQ: Frequently Asked Questions about Ram 1500 Parts 1. Where can I discover the part number for my particular Ram 1500? The most trustworthy way is to use the Vehicle Identification Number (VIN). Many online Mopar merchants and car dealership parts counters can utilize the VIN to supply the precise part number to ensure compatibility. 2.
Is it worth purchasing" High Performance "oil filters for my Ram? For the 5.7 L Hemi, using a premium filter with a great anti-drainback valve is recommended to avoid"Hemi Tick"during cold starts. Brands like Royal Purple or Mobil 1 are extremely regarded in the USA market. 3. Can Buy Dodge Ram Truck Engine Part set up a leveling package myself? Yes, many Ram owners set up leveling packages in the house. However, it needs a coil spring compressor for some models and constantly requires an expert positioning right away following setup to avoid unequal tire wear.
4. Are Ram 1500 parts interchangeable between years? Not constantly. While generations (like the 4th Gen or 5th Gen)share many parts
, there was a"Classic "design of the 4th Gen sold alongside the brand-new 5th Gen. Owners should take care to differentiate between the"New Body Style"and" Classic "when buying parts. 5. Why are Mopar parts more expensive than those at a
